The idea was to have an really, really good first line who would win the games for me as the rest of the teams played more dfensively. Depending on the opposition i matched my lines. Usually i matched my 1st against their 1st in hope that my line would outskill their 1st line and it worked for a beginning. But after about 10 the goal scoring went down and I noticed that Bergeron would be exceptional as a center for my third line with godd checkin, positioning, poke checking, speed and anticipation. So I moved Bergeron to the third line and Forsberg to the secong line. At the same time I trade Kylder from Chicago for a couple of trade picks. The new lineup was.
Samsonov - Thornton - Kariya
Calder - Forsberg - Murray
Axelsson - Bergeron - Ortmeyer
Samuelsson/Huml - Boyes/Stock - Adams
defencive pairs was the same, I rotaded Girard and Milan Jurcina.
Now I paried my third line, which was a defensive checking line, against the opponents 1st lines if the opponents had a real outspoken 1st line. I also played man to man marking with my 3rd line when matching them.

I also sacked almost all of my coaches and replaced them with high discipline coaches. This brought down the penalites with about 10 min/game and I´m pulverizing my opponents now and I have 54p in 35 games (24 - 6 - 4) Montreal is trailing with 49p in 34 games.
